The Division of Pulmonary and Critical Care Medicine in the Department of Medicine (http://med.ucsd.edu) at University of California, San Diego is committed to academic excellence and diversity within the faculty, staff, and student body. The division is actively recruiting for an academic and research physician, who is Board Certified/Eligible in Pulmonology and Critical Care Medicine (intensivist). The ideal applicant would have training and experience in critical care medicine and general pulmonary outpatient practice history. Candidates should have a strong commitment to teaching. Program support and facilities are exceptional and opportunities exist for a generous incentive-based compensation plan.

Qualifications include eligibility for California medical license and board certification/eligibility in Pulmonary and Critical Care. The Department is interested in candidates who have demonstrated commitment to excellence in clinical care, teaching, and research. Scholarly activity and service towards building an equitable and diverse scholarly environment is required. Salary is commensurate with qualifications and experience and based on UC pay scales. Review of applications will begin July 20, 2015 and will continue until the position is filled.
